SC443ULTRT LED Driver IC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The SC443ULTRT is a LED Driver IC manufactured by Semtech Corporation, designed as a 3-output DC-DC regulator with step-up (boost) topology and PWM dimming capability. This component operates at 800kHz switching frequency with a maximum output current of 30mA per channel and supports input voltages from 4.5V to 27V, delivering up to 42V output. The device is classified as obsolete, making identification of functionally equivalent alternatives essential for ongoing design support and production continuity.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The ISL97683IRTZ-TK qualifies as a functional substitute for the SC443ULTRT based on matching core topology, output configuration, dimming control method, and operating temperature range. Key considerations for selection:

Product Status: The ISL97683IRTZ-TK is actively manufactured by Renesas Electronics Corporation, providing long-term availability and supply chain stability compared to the obsolete SC443ULTRT.

Compliance & Certifications: The ISL97683IRTZ-TK carries ROHS3 compliance and REACH unaffected status, meeting current regulatory requirements for electronic components in most markets.

Electrical Performance: The ISL97683IRTZ-TK delivers enhanced specifications including higher per-channel current capacity (50mA vs. 30mA), higher maximum output voltage (45V vs. 42V), and lower minimum input voltage (4V vs. 4.5V). These improvements provide design margin and expanded application flexibility.

Package Considerations: Both devices use 16-pin QFN packages with exposed pads. The SC443ULTRT uses 16-UFQFN while the ISL97683IRTZ-TK uses 16-WFQFN. Physical footprint compatibility must be verified against PCB layout specifications, as QFN variant designations may indicate dimensional differences.

Switching Frequency Difference: The ISL97683IRTZ-TK operates at 600kHz versus the SC443ULTRT's 800kHz. This lower frequency may affect EMI characteristics and component selection for external filtering networks.

Moisture Sensitivity: The SC443ULTRT carries MSL 1 (unlimited shelf life), while the ISL97683IRTZ-TK carries MSL 3 (168-hour limit). Storage and handling procedures must account for the ISL97683IRTZ-TK's moisture sensitivity requirements.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the ISL97683IRTZ-TK directly replace the SC443ULTRT without PCB modifications?

A: Direct replacement requires verification of package footprint compatibility. While both are 16-pin QFN devices with exposed pads, the UFQFN and WFQFN designations may indicate dimensional variations. PCB layout review is necessary before committing to a design change.

Q: What impact does the 200kHz frequency difference have on circuit design?

A: The ISL97683IRTZ-TK's lower 600kHz switching frequency affects inductor and capacitor selection for the boost converter stage. Lower frequency typically allows use of larger inductance values and may reduce high-frequency EMI, but increases component size. External component values must be recalculated based on the new switching frequency.

Q: Are there supply chain advantages to using the ISL97683IRTZ-TK?

A: Yes. The ISL97683IRTZ-TK is an active product with current manufacturing status, whereas the SC443ULTRT is obsolete. This ensures ongoing availability, stable pricing, and access to technical support from Renesas Electronics Corporation.

Q: How does the higher current rating of the ISL97683IRTZ-TK affect thermal design?

A: The ISL97683IRTZ-TK's 50mA per-channel rating versus the SC443ULTRT's 30mA increases power dissipation capability. Thermal analysis should be performed to confirm that existing thermal management (PCB copper area, heat sinking) remains adequate for the new device's power profile.

Q: What are the implications of the MSL 3 moisture sensitivity rating?

A: MSL 3 components require storage in controlled humidity environments (≤60% RH) and have a 168-hour floor life after moisture exposure. Handling procedures must include desiccant storage, and components must be baked before reflow if floor life is exceeded. This differs from the SC443ULTRT's MSL 1 unlimited shelf life.

Q: Does the ISL97683IRTZ-TK support the same PWM dimming range as the SC443ULTRT?

A: Both devices use PWM-based dimming control. Specific dimming frequency and duty cycle ranges must be verified in the respective datasheets to confirm functional equivalence for the target application.
